The Diesel generator sets, which are known as diesel generators, are indispensable sources of power which consist of a diesel engine and an electric generator. They are used in residential, commercial, and industrial buildings; especially where there is no electricity or irregular power supply. Diesel generators are regarded as dependable, efficient, and long-lasting, and hence vital for backing up power during interruptions and for sustaining non-intermittent operations in sensitive sectors.

The BIS certification process for All types of Diesel generators and (or) their assemblies /sub-assemblies /components.
Applications are filled including relevant documents that outline the production processes of the manufacturers.
A BIS officer pays a visit to the manufacturing company in order to assess the levels of compliance with set regulations.
The samples from the production batches are analyzed at the BIS-accredited laboratories.
As a result of the evaluation of these facilities and products, BIS grants permission to the manufacturers to use the ISI mark on their products.
To sustain the standards practice, normal assertions are carried out.
